3247 - 倒三角数阵1815
时间限制 : 1 秒
内存限制 : 128 MB
输入一个整数N,输出一个倒三角数阵!
题目输入
一个整数N
题目输出
一个倒三角数阵,每个数据留4个场宽!
输入/输出样例
输入格式
5
输出格式
1 3 6 10 15 2 5 9 14 4 8 13 7 12 11
C++解答
#include<bits/stdc++.h> using namespace std; int main() { int n,k=1; cin>>n; int a[n+2][n+2]; int x=1,y=1,fx=1; for(int i=1;i<=n;i++) for(int j=1;j<=n;j++) a[i][j]=0; for(int i=1;i<=n*n;i++) { a[x][y]=i; // cout<<x<<" "<<y<<endl; if(x==1) { k++; x=k;y=1; } else { x--;y++; } } for(int i=1;i<=n;i++) { for(int j=1;j<=n-i+1;j++) printf("%4d",a[i][j]); cout<<endl; } return 0; }